what is different from "watashi wa", "watashi no", "watashi ni"?Give me explanation and example :)

watashi wa : saya (subjek) penekanan pada subjek lebih kuat. cth : watashi wa gakko e ikimasu ( saya pergi ke sekolah) saya disini tunggal sebagai subjek. watashi no : milik saya ( kepemilikan) cth : watashi no hon desu. ( buku saya) watashi ni : kepada saya. (bisa berarti sesuatu yang di tunjukkan kepada saya). cth : mira san wa watashi ni hon o agemasu. ( mira memberi buku kepada saya) jika bingung boleh bertanya.
